Her Story

A life lived with grace and love

Kathryn Ann Harsley was born on September 1, 1946, in the United Kingdom to Cadwaladr and Kathryn Davies.

In 1961, she made Australia her home. She married her beloved husband, Matthew Harsley, in 1970, and together they travelled the world before settling in Singapore, and then in Perth.

Later in life, Kathryn pursued her passion for language, earning a Master’s degree in Applied Linguistics. While in Singapore, she taught English to young children, and after returning to Perth, she continued her work at UWA’s School of Humanities, teaching English to international students.

She was a devoted mother to Mark and Luke, and a proud grandmother to twins Evelyn and William.

Kathryn cherished time with her grandchildren and delighted in her weekly mahjong games with her dear friends Liz, Faye, and Lee.
